The Department of Radiology at Northwell Health is growing and actively seeking board certified/eligible Interventional Radiologists to join our team across our diverse network of facilities, including the following prominent locations: Long Island, NY (Nassau County) Northwell Health Radiology offers comprehensive screening, diagnostic and interventional services in a compassionate, patient-centered environment. With close to 250 radiologists performing more than 2 million medical scans each year, Northwell Health Radiology offers the convenience of easy access and unmatched precision. Our radiologists bring years of experience and subspecialized training to each scan they interpret and are backed by all the resources and clinical expertise of New York state’s largest health system. The Opportunity: As an Interventional Radiologist at Northwell Health, you will work with state-of-the-art equipment to perform a broad and comprehensive range of procedures, including: Arterial and Venous Interventions: Angiography, Uterine fibroid embolization, Prostate Artery embolization, AV access creation and maintenance, venous interventions, and vascular access. Oncologic & Ablative Therapies: Thermal ablation, radioembolization, chemoembolization and histotripsy. Complex Vascular & Visceral Procedures: TIPS, GU interventions, GI interventions, and biliary procedures. Spinal & Biopsy Interventions: Vertebroplasty, Kyphoplasty and image-guided biopsies. Qualifications M.D. or D.O. degree. Board Certified or Board Eligible (BE/BC) in Interventional Radiology / Diagnostic Radiology. Completion of an IR/DR residency or an Interventional Radiology fellowship. Eligibility for unrestricted medical licensure in New York. Northwell Health is New York State’s largest health care provider and private employer, with 28 hospitals and 1,050 outpatient facilities. We care for over thirteen million people annually in the New York metro area and Connecticut, thanks to philanthropic support from our communities. Our 104,000 employees – 22,000+ nurses and 13,000+ credentialed physicians, including members of Northwell Health Physician Partners – are working to change health care for the better. We’re making breakthroughs in medicine at the Feinstein Institutes for Medical Research. We're training the next generation of medical professionals at the visionary Donald and Barbara Zucker School of Medicine at Hofstra/Northwell and the Hofstra Northwell School of Nursing and Physician Assistant Studies.
